The distance from San Francisco, California, to the Mexican border varies depending on the specific crossing point. However, the most common route to the Tijuana border crossing is approximately 450 miles (724 kilometers) south. This distance can be traveled by car in about 8 to 9 hours, depending on traffic and road conditions.
